Installation

+

If you want to install luxcena-neo to use it, these are the instructions:

+
+

Requirements

+
    +
  • The luxcena-shield
  • +
  • Access to the raspberry pi (SSH or direct)
  • +
  • Root access (preferably through the sudo command)
  • +
+

Install

+
    +
  1. Start with logging into your Raspberry Pi
  2. +
  3. Run these commands +
    1
    +2
    +3
    git clone https://github.com/JakobST1n/Luxcena-Neo
    +cd Luxcena-Neo
    +sudo ./bin/install.sh
    +
    +
  4. +
  5. Follow the instructions on screen. You should answer yes to most of the questions.
  6. +
  7. The install-process might seem to hang, but there is just no output being sent to the console. If you want to see a bit more verbose output. Open another terminal session, and run this command: +
    1
    tail -n 10 -f /tmp/luxcena-neo.install.log
    +
    +
    +This is also where you will find possible reasons for a failed install.
  8. +
  9. Luxcena-Neo should now be installed. Start it with this command +
    1
    luxcena-neo start
